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> Niezrozumiałe "Permission denied"
stvorek
post
Post #1





Grupa: Zarejestrowani
Postów: 3
Pomógł: 0
Dołączył: 3.09.2009

Ostrzeżenie: (0%)
-----


Programuje w PHP juz kilka lat, ale z czymś takim się jeszcze nie spotkałem

Warning: fopen(/path/path/path/plik.txt]) [function.fopen]: failed to open stream: Permission denied in /path/path/skrypt.php on line 100

Warning: fputs(): supplied argument is not a valid stream resource in /path/path/skrypt.php on line 101

Warning: fclose(): supplied argument is not a valid stream resource in /path/path/skrypt.php on line 102


Problem w tym, że:

* prawa dostępu do pliku tekstowego są prawidłowe do zapisu, bo problem występuje w 20% przypadków
* miejsca na dysku jest od groma
* nie uzywam żadnych flock'ów


Co jeszcze może być powodem takiego zachowania skryptu?
Go to the top of the page
+Quote Post
webdice
post
Post #2


Developer


Grupa: Moderatorzy
Postów: 3 045
Pomógł: 290
Dołączył: 20.01.2007




Jakie według Ciebie są poprawne prawa zapisu? Dodatkowo sprawdź jaka jest grupa oraz właściciel pliku i do jakiej grupy należy serwer www.
Go to the top of the page
+Quote Post
stvorek
post
Post #3





Grupa: Zarejestrowani
Postów: 3
Pomógł: 0
Dołączył: 3.09.2009

Ostrzeżenie: (0%)
-----


Jak pisałem problem występuje dla tego samego pliku raz na kilka prób (!)
I to jest najdziwniejsze bo raz plik xyz jest nadpisywalny normalnie, innym razem jest warning

Prawa katalogu 777
sciezki: bezwzgledne
prawa pliku: 666
wlasciciel pliku: demon www
wlasciciel katalogu: user(ja)

Kiedys mialem takie cos gdy nie bylo miejsca na dysku, ale tu jest miejsca na dysku full:

> df
Filesystem 1K-blocks Used Avail Capacity Mounted on
/dev/ad0s1a 1032142 195486 754086 21% /
/dev/ad0s1e 1032142 70124 879448 7% /tmp
/dev/ad0s1g 65577290 33069580 27261528 55% /usr
/dev/ad0s1f 6193438 1644096 4053868 29% /var
procfs 4 4 0 100% /proc
/var/vmail/user 6193438 1644096 4053868 29% /usr/home/virtuals/user/var/mail
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 21.08.2025 - 21:47